Hey there, welcome to eplaya!

When you say 'ride out' with one, what exactly do you mean? Usually people don't 'ride out' with theme camps, they join them and participate in the planning and setting up, etc. It's not like buying a ticket or renting a room.

If you meant the latter, you can probably check for regional events and groups, get to know the people, then find out how you can help out.

Start with the regionals forum on this board. If you go to the "main site" http://burningman.com/ and look for the regionals link you should find the Texas contact(s). Since Flipside is rumored to be one of the better regional burns I suspect there are lots of potential "fellow travelers" to be found there.
